Rabies clinics on Saturday benefitting 4-H

Columbia and Lafayette County residents can protect pets from rabies and benefit the county 4-H program at the same time. Columbia County veterinarians will be holding rabies vaccination clinics Saturday.

The cost of the vaccination is $10 per animal. One dollar from the cost of each vaccination is donated to local 4-H clubs.
